> Having used the installer in the past weeks a few times, I am
> disturbed myself that exim4 is among the last packages that still ask
> questions on installation. Additionally, the level of the questions is
> _much_ higher than the other installer questions.

Indeed, exim4 is the only package asking questions, along with xorg
and popcon, when installing the desktop task..:-)

However, I do not see this as *that* bad. After all, having a
functional mail system is something that has some importance.

> Since the installer people are heavily pushing, and every decision

Actually, we were pushing for the priority to be lowered from critical
to high. I see less pressure for the question to completely disappear
from the default install.
